The Research Division focuses on advancing magical, scientific, and technological capabilities within the bastion. Through alchemy, arcane experimentation, and the development of groundbreaking inventions, this division supports other divisions, attracts scholars, and enhances the bastion’s reputation for intellectual and magical prowess.
The Research Division is dedicated to:
Arcane Advancement: Developing and enhancing magical tools, spells, and wards.
Scientific Discovery: Innovating technologies to support other divisions.
Knowledge Preservation: Maintaining libraries and archives for future generations.
Strategic Support: Providing magical and technological resources to aid in defense, commerce, and diplomacy.
Library
Description: Establishes a repository for books, scrolls, and magical tomes.
Effect:
Adds +1 to Arcane Research Checks.
Increases Prosperity by +1 due to scholars and students frequenting the bastion.
Cost: 700 gp, 3 weeks.
Upgrade Potential:
Expand to a Grand Library (+2 Arcane Research, +1 Influence).
Alchemy Lab
Description: Provides facilities for brewing potions and conducting chemical experiments.
Effect:
Reduces potion crafting costs by 10%.
Adds +1 to Influence as adventurers and traders seek rare potions.
Cost: 800 gp, 3 weeks.
Upgrade Potential:
Add rare alchemical equipment to produce unique potions (e.g., invisibility, speed).
Arcane Forge
Description: A magical workshop for crafting enchanted weapons, armor, and tools.
Effect:
Speeds up magical crafting processes.
Adds +1 to Prosperity as traders and adventurers purchase enchanted items.
Cost: 1,500 gp, 5 weeks.
Upgrade Potential:
Upgrade to an Elemental Forge, allowing advanced enchantments and +1 Influence.
Advanced Research Facility
Description: A cutting-edge center for experimental research and innovation.
Effect:
Unlocks experimental projects, such as custom spells or magical constructs.
Adds +1 to both Prosperity and Influence.
Cost: 2,000 gp, 6 weeks.
Upgrade Potential:
Build a Dimensional Observatory for interplanar research (+1 Influence).
Magical Wards
Description: Establishes protective enchantments around the bastion.
Effect:
Adds +1 to Defense Checks.
Provides immunity to magical espionage (e.g., scrying or divination).
Cost: 1,200 gp, 4 weeks.
Upgrade Potential:
Upgrade to include offensive capabilities (e.g., counterspells or deterrent glyphs).
The Research Division generates income through its intellectual and magical resources:
Potion Sales:
Regular income from selling potions brewed in the Alchemy Lab (50–300 gp per week).
Enchantment Services:
Income from crafting magical items for adventurers and allies (100–500 gp per commissioned item).
Arcane Training:
Tuition fees from wizards, scholars, or students training in the Library or Research Facility (50–200 gp per week).
Exclusive Knowledge Contracts:
Grants or contracts from powerful factions to produce specific magical advancements (500–1,000 gp per project).
The Research Division enhances and supports other divisions:
Defense Division: Provides magical wards, traps, and enchanted weaponry to boost security.
Commerce Division: Enhances trade by selling magical items and potions, and attracts wealthy merchants.
Infrastructure Division: Develops technologies such as water purification or reinforced materials.
Diplomacy Division: Impresses visiting dignitaries with advanced research, boosting Influence.
The Research Division often faces risks and challenges related to its experimental nature:
Experiment Gone Wrong:
A magical mishap causes damage or danger (e.g., a runaway construct or explosion).
Requires a Dexterity or Arcana check to contain the issue.
Breakthrough Discovery:
Researchers uncover a powerful spell or artifact.
Offers a choice: monetize the discovery (+500–1,000 gp) or keep it for bastion use (+1 Influence).
Sabotage:
Rival factions attempt to steal or destroy research.
Requires Defense or Diplomacy actions to prevent further losses.
Rare Ingredient Shortage:
Alchemical or magical materials become scarce.
Costs for potions and enchantments increase by 20% until resolved.
Visiting Scholar:
A renowned researcher offers to collaborate, increasing Influence (+1) or providing unique knowledge.
